Mechanical Keys
Peugeot's mechanical car keys work tandem with the immobiliser system. When you insert a mechanical key into the lock barrel, the transponder chip in the key sends an electronic signal to the vehicle that it's correctly entered. This signal is recognised by the immobiliser system and if everything is in order the engine will begin.
The microchip hidden in the key is protected by a complicated code that isn't able to be manipulated or penetrated, and it does not require any power source. If a stolen or misplaced chip is discovered, the immobiliser system shuts off the fuel supply to the engine. your Peugeot won't be able to start.

Transponder Keys
Many Peugeot models have transponder chips inside that improves the security of your car. This means that you can't start your car unless you have the correct key.
G28 is a great thing because it makes it more difficult for criminals to copy or replicate your keys and get into the vehicle. If you lose your transponder or it is stolen the process of getting the replacement key can be costly.
To have a new transponder key programmed, you will need to visit an expert locksmith for your vehicle. They'll have the equipment to program it for you, and it is generally less expensive than taking it to your dealer.
The process of getting a new transponder chip programmed for your key is an electronic system that reads the information from the immobiliser in your car. The information is then copied onto the new chip on your key. Once the new key has been programmed, it will be able to start your Peugeot car.
There are various types of transponder keys that are suitable for Peugeot automobiles. These include regular transponder keys, FOBIK chips, and proximity smart keys. The cost to replace the fob is determined based on the type of key your vehicle uses. Older mechanical keys can be copied from a the hardware store for less than $10 while newer smart key fobs will need to be purchased from the dealer and then paired with your vehicle, which could be expensive with prices that can exceed $200.
Standard keys are cut by most locksmiths, provided that you are aware of the year and make of your Peugeot and can provide proof that you own it (registration or title is sufficient). The procedure for duplicating keys involves placing the original key on the other side of the machine, and the guide holds both keys in place. The machine moves both keys simultaneously across a specially designed cutting tool to create an exact duplicate of the original.
